This captivating book begins in 18th-century France, embroiling readers in the life and times of Alexandre Dumas, the celebrated author of "The Three Musketeers" and "The Count of Monte Cristo." The author provides a rich and nuanced examination of Dumas's early life and influences, delving into his parentage, education, and the social and political landscape that shaped his development as a writer. Through meticulous research and engaging storytelling, the book explores how Dumas's experiences as a mixed-race individual in a racially stratified society influenced his literary themes and enduring legacy.
